Every day, the lives of many people are at risk due to a shortage of donated blood. Each of us, going out on the street, falls into a risk zone. In the operating hospitals of the city and the region, surgeons are fighting for someone's life, children are born in maternity hospitals, patients are brought out of critical conditions in intensive care units, and bleeding is stopped. And to become a donor today means to give all these people hope for tomorrow! But, unfortunately, in recent years, the number of donors has sharply decreased, as people are deprived of information and do not know about the need for donated blood. Also, many people are afraid to donate blood, because they are afraid of getting infected during blood donation, someone thinks that blood donation is harmful to health, but someone would like to, but does not know how and where to go.
